Applications
Benzoic acid, 4-butyl-, methyl ester (CAS 20651-69-8) is used in perfumery as a fragrance ingredient and fixative, helping to impart and stabilize aromatic notes in formulations. It also serves as a solvent or carrier in cosmetics and personal care products, and may be used in household products such as cleaners and consumer fragrance formulations where a mild aromatic solvent is desired. In industrial manufacturing, it is employed as an intermediate in specialty organic synthesis and as a component in coatings, varnishes, and inks to dissolve and transport other fragrance or color additives. Additionally, it can function as a processing aid or plasticizer precursor in certain polymer formulations.
